HL Deb 27 June 1994 vol 556 c34WA
Lord Harris of Greenwich

asked Her Majesty's; Government:

What issues are currently being examined by the advisory committee on vehicle crime, and when they propose to publish their conclusions.

Earl Ferrers

This body now operates as a working group of the National Board for Crime Prevention and, in general terms, is working to secure the co-operation of all parties in tackling vehicle crime. In particular, it is seeking to ensure co-ordination and consistency in vehicle security standards, to tighten up some of the: loopholes in the vehicle registration and licensing process, and to look at how the insurance industry might further contribute to the fight against vehicle crime.

This work is on-going, but the group reports regularly to the national board and the Government will seek to highlight its conclusions wherever possible.
